About Nava
Nava is a consultancy and public benefit corporation working to make government services simple and effective. Since 2015, federal, state, and local agencies have trusted Nava to help solve highly scrutinized technology modernization challenges.
As a client services company, we guide agencies constrained by legacy systems to a future with sharp user experiences built on secure, reliable, fault-tolerant cloud infrastructure. We bill for our time, offering our expertise and problem-solving approach to help our government partners enhance their digital products and services. People are at the heart of our work, from members of the public who rely on benefit programs to government agency staff. Through human-centered design and modern engineering best practices, we help our government partners understand user needs and deliver on their missions more effectively. This focus gives everyone at Nava the opportunity to do work that is meaningful, impactful, and deeply connected to public good.
Position summary
EVP of Program Delivery owns the enterprise delivery system –– ensuring Nava can reliably, predictably, and profitably deliver on all client commitments . The EVP of Program Delivery forms and maintains dynamic, trusted relationships with clients, potential clients, teaming partners, strategic hires, and with internal team members at Nava.
This executive leader operates within a matrixed organization, where delivery outcomes depend on tight coordination across:
Program Delivery and portfolios
Product, engineering, and design (practices)
Delivery Operations
Finance, People Ops, and Business Development
The EVP, Program Delivery is co-equal to Nava's EVP, Growth. Growth creates demand and Delivery fulfills and sustains it –– both are required for durable performance.
Rather than relying on direct authority alone, the EVP succeeds by:
Establishing clear operating models and decision rights
Aligning multiple functions around shared outcomes
Building systems that reduce friction across organizational boundaries
This role oversees a multi-layered Program Delivery organization (80+ people) and is responsible for ensuring consistent, high-quality execution across complex, mission-critical engagements .
In parallel, the EVP designs and operates a unified, Model Context Protocol (MCP)-native delivery system – a real-time, intelligent layer that integrates program execution, financial performance, staffing, and risk into a single system.
Success in this role requires improving both delivery outcomes and the system through which delivery happens .
